Thathri-Bhagsunag
Description- Very strenous trek, sometimes on mountain goat trails with steep inclines, walking on large boulders. Very little used trail, still close to Dharamshala, passing through Triund and Laka.
Look out for- Wild life as on the Sidhbari-Thathri trek, close views of Indrahar Pass, the thickest Rhododendron jungles in Dhauladhars.
Start Point – Thathri (N32 13.867 E76 21.885, 1632 mts), District Kangra, Himachal Pradesh, India
End Point – Bhagsunag (N32 14.655 E76 20.090, 1772 mts), District Kangra, Himachal Pradesh, India
Highest Point - Laka (N32 16.326 E76 21.653, 3195 mts), District Kangra, India
Lowest Point - Thathri, District Kangra, Himachal Pradesh, India
Difficulty Level – Hard: Almost no trail, multiple stream fordings, steep slopes with bushy and thorny trails.
No of days - 4-5
Sample Itinerary
| Day | Start Point | End Point | Stay Options |
| 1 | Thathri | Trakdi | Camp Site, Rock Overhang |
| 2 | Trakdi | Upper Manhudd | Camp Site, Rock Overhang |
| 3 | Upper Manhudd | Triund | FRH Triund, Camp Site, Huts, Rock Overhang |
| 4 | Triund | Bhagsunag | Dharamshala |
